verb
- 1
To fall asleep.
“After two glasses of whiskey, Tom soon dropped off in front of the television.”
- 2
To deliver; to deposit or leave; to allow passengers to alight.
“Can you drop the kids off at school?”
- 3
To fall.
“The leaves were slowly dropping off the tree.”
- 4
To lessen or reduce.
“Sales have dropped off in recent months.”
